Posted on 1/21/15 at 12:18 pm to LSUTigerBait07
quote:
give it time grey will figure it out
It's up to the coaches to help him figure it out and benching him after a handful of unacceptable turnovers is a good start. That and going with the off-ball diagonal passing they utilized for the duration of the game is the way to break the 2-2-1 trapping press. TQ and Hornsby were great at it last night. Gray also needs to find that instinct that all true point guards have of when to split the double-team and when to pass around it. He looked lost last night both in full and half-court traps.
